| 1 | /* Set the default attributes to be used by pthread_create in the process. |

| 19 | #include <errno.h> | 
| 20 | #include <stdlib.h> | 
| 21 | #include <pthreadP.h> | 
| 22 | #include <string.h> | 
| 23 | #include <shlib-compat.h> | 
| 24 |  | 
| 25 | int | 
| 26 | __pthread_setattr_default_np (const pthread_attr_t *in) | 
| 27 | { | 
| 28 |   const struct pthread_attr *real_in; | 
| 29 |   int ret; | 
| 30 |  | 
| 31 |   real_in = (struct pthread_attr *) in; | 
| 32 |  | 
| 33 |   /* Catch invalid values.  */ | 
| 34 |   int policy = real_in->schedpolicy; | 
| 35 |   ret = check_sched_policy_attr (policy); | 
| 36 |   if (ret) | 
| 37 |     return ret; | 
| 38 |  | 
| 39 |   const struct sched_param *param = &real_in->schedparam; | 
| 40 |   if (param->sched_priority > 0) | 
| 41 |     { | 
| 42 |       ret = check_sched_priority_attr (param->sched_priority, policy); | 
| 43 |       if (ret) | 
| 44 | 	return ret; | 
| 45 |     } | 
| 46 |  | 
| 47 |   /* stacksize == 0 is fine.  It means that we don't change the current | 
| 48 |      value.  */ | 
| 49 |   if (real_in->stacksize != 0) | 
| 50 |     { | 
| 51 |       ret = check_stacksize_attr (real_in->stacksize); | 
| 52 |       if (ret) | 
| 53 | 	return ret; | 
| 54 |     } | 
| 55 |  | 
| 56 |   /* Having a default stack address is wrong.  */ | 
| 57 |   if (real_in->flags & ATTR_FLAG_STACKADDR) | 
| 58 |     return EINVAL; | 
| 59 |  | 
| 60 |   union pthread_attr_transparent temp; | 
| 61 |   ret = __pthread_attr_copy (&temp.external, in); | 
| 62 |   if (ret != 0) | 
| 63 |     return ret; | 
| 64 |  | 
| 65 |   /* Now take the lock because we start accessing | 
| 66 |      __default_pthread_attr.  */ | 
| 67 |   lll_lock (__default_pthread_attr_lock, LLL_PRIVATE); | 
| 68 |  | 
| 69 |   /* Preserve the previous stack size (see above).  */ | 
| 70 |   if (temp.internal.stacksize == 0) | 
| 71 |     temp.internal.stacksize = __default_pthread_attr.internal.stacksize; | 
| 72 |  | 
| 73 |   /* Destroy the old attribute structure because it will be | 
| 74 |      overwritten.  */ | 
| 75 |   __pthread_attr_destroy (&__default_pthread_attr.external); | 
| 76 |  | 
| 77 |   /* __default_pthread_attr takes ownership, so do not free | 
| 78 |      attrs.internal after this point.  */ | 
| 79 |   __default_pthread_attr = temp; | 
| 80 |  | 
| 81 |   lll_unlock (__default_pthread_attr_lock, LLL_PRIVATE); | 
| 82 |   return ret; | 
| 83 | } | 
| 84 | versioned_symbol (libc, __pthread_setattr_default_np, | 
| 85 | 		  pthread_setattr_default_np, GLIBC_2_34); | 
| 86 | #if OTHER_SHLIB_COMPAT (libpthread, GLIBC_2_18, GLIBC_2_34) | 
| 87 | compat_symbol (libc, __pthread_setattr_default_np, | 
| 88 | 	       pthread_setattr_default_np, GLIBC_2_18); | 
| 89 | #endif | 
| 90 |  | 
| 91 | /* This is placed in the same file as pthread_setattr_default_np | 
| 92 |    because only this function can trigger allocation of attribute | 
| 93 |    data.  This way, the function is automatically defined for all the | 
| 94 |    cases when it is needed in static builds.  */ | 
| 95 | void | 
| 96 | __default_pthread_attr_freeres (void) | 
| 97 | { | 
| 98 |   __pthread_attr_destroy (&__default_pthread_attr.external); | 
| 99 | } |
